The Israeli Prime Minister raised the tone in front of Tehran in the midst of a new military escalation in the Strait of Ormuz
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u threatened to attack Iran if it attacks Israel. His comments came during the weekly cabinet meeting, according to a statement released by his office, about 50 days before the Knesset elections scheduled for October 27, amid falling poll results for Netanyahu and his Likud party.
